Output 6afd5cfc28c27dff3359015f8b5c8b47658130bf343ef51cd18d4e2730f7d4dc:0

value
22625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f48586ac66dd8a0510faaacf961163da96b0e08d OP_EQUAL
address
3PyvkuQ7By2DYRMdDBYHoBZi8h75x4qmUN
transaction
6afd5cfc28c27dff3359015f8b5c8b47658130bf343ef51cd18d4e2730f7d4dc
confirmations
359935
spent
true